Any advise for  couples on how to choose items for their gift list?
I would always suggest that the couple pictures where they may live and what they may need in five or ten years time, so they don’t have to change or upgrade their furnishings only a few short years after getting married; I would suggest to focus on getting quality pieces that would last. I would get the best foundations for the kitchen, which would be the sturdiest cookware, an amazing and high-performing set of knives, and I would advise getting two sets of china: one to be used every day, even with kids running around one day, and another one for special occasions to wow your guests when you have them over for dinner parties. And of course a few sets of sumptuous forever-bedlinen.

We know so much about our brands and products and I have seen so many couples’ lives evolve from their wedding day to living together, to starting a family, so we know exactly how to advise them on their wedding list so it will keep on giving for many, many years to come.

What trends do you observe in the wedding gift lists at the moment?
We see a real desire to have personal and bespoke things, a nostalgia for the very exclusive and private nature of the trousseau of the past. Monogramming is one way to achieve that. When it comes to monogramming, there is something so special about receiving gifts with your new name, even before you get your new passport! It is thrilling – and personalised linen makes for a wonderful gift. Should you decide to keep your name, there is always the “his and hers” option, or a reminder of your your wedding date, which also work so well.

Because we are talking about things that will last you a long time, it is nice to keep it understated, almost like a secret that only you two know about – there is something very elegant about that.
